摘要
介绍了碳纤维(CF)表面生长碳纳米管(CNTs)的制备方法研究情况,综述了沉积温度、沉积时间、碳源气体等因素对CNTs形态结构的影响,阐述了以CF为基底CNTs的生长机理及CNTs-CF复合增强材料的增强机制,展望了CNTs-CF复合增强材料的应用前景。
The preparation method of growing carbon nanotubes (CNTs) on the surface of carbon fibers (CF) was introduced. Effect of deposition temperature, deposition time and carbon source gas on the morphology and structure of CNTs was reviewed. Growth mechanism of CNTs on CF and reinforcement mechanism of CNTs-CF compound reinforced material were expatiated. Appliance foreground of CNTs-CF compound reinforced material was expected.
